Iraq Clinches Final World Cup 2026 Spot as Qualifying Campaign Concludes

The marathon World Cup 2026 qualifying campaign has officially concluded with Iraq securing the 48th and final spot for the expanded tournament. After months of intense competition across all confederations, Iraq’s qualification marks the end of a grueling process that saw nations from around the globe battle for their place in football’s premier tournament. The 2026 World Cup, jointly hosted by the United States, Canada, and Mexico, will feature 48 teams for the first time in the tournament’s history, providing more opportunities for nations to participate in the world’s most watched sporting event.
